Thermally developing laminar flows in ducts with temperature-dependent viscosity variation are analyzed, where the Arrhenius model for the variation of the viscosity with the temperature is made. The Darcy flow model is assumed. The case of isoflux boundaries is treated. For a fluid whose viscosity decreases with temperature, it is found that the effect of the variation is to reduce/increase the Nusselt number for cooled/heated walls.
